Celebration food

This type of kamaboko is the one that is molded in the form of ‘tai’ (sea bream) or ‘mizuhiki’ (ornamental strings) and so on.Saiku kamoboko in the Oyashiro region of Shimane Prefecture has a long tradition and is famous for the ‘hikidemono’ used for weddings.
